Virtualbox 이미지 용량 줄이기 관련 질문입니다.
글쓴이: hahaite / 작성시간: 금, 2011/09/02 - 12:05오후
안녕하세요.
지금 Windows XP 에서 Virtualbox 를 돌리고 있습니다.
Virtualbox 에서는 가상 이미지로 Fedora13을 돌리고 있구요. (guest OS 라고 표현하는 것 같네요.)
그런데 fedora13 에서 파일을 지워도 실제 이미지 파일 (fedora13.vdi) 의 크기는 줄어들지 않아
여기저기 찾아보니 아래 링크를 찾을 수 있었습니다.
http://maketecheasier.com/shrink-your-virtualbox-vm/2009/04/06
내용을 보면,
1. zerofree 를 설치하고
2. df 로 마운트 정보를 확인하고
3. mount -n -o remount,ro -t ext3 /dev/sda1 /
4. zerofree /dev/sda1
하면 된다고 하는데
3번 mount 하면 "/ is busy" 라는 메시지만 뜹니다.
어찌해야되는지를 모르겠네요.
고수님들의 조언 부탁드립니다.
Forums:
3번은 root를 읽기 전용으로 마운트 하라는 건데
에러나면
라이브시디로 부팅해서 읽기 전용으로 마운트해서 하는게 좋을 것 같습니다.
그런데 저거 혹시 싱글모드로 하면 될수도...
즐린
여기저기 찾아보니 fedora 포럼에서 아래와 같은
여기저기 찾아보니 fedora 포럼에서 아래와 같은 글을 찾았습니다.
To remount the root file-system readonly, you can first switch to single user runlevel (telinit 1) then use mount -o remount,ro filesystem.
결국 님께서 얘기해주신대로 single-user mode 로 부팅을 해야하네요.
근데 single user 모드로 들어가는 법을 모르겠네요. ;;;;;
fedora 13 을 쓰는데,
찾아본 바에 의하면 처음 부팅할 때 뭐시기 물어볼 때 아무키나 누르면 된다는데,
뭘 눌러도 반응도 없고...
쉬운게 없네요. ㅜ.ㅠ
^^
/etc/default/grub.conf 파일을 수정해야 함.
갈수록 자답이 되어가네요. ㅋㅋ
/etc/default/grub.conf 파일을 열어
timeout 값을 3 (3초)으로 수정하여 single 모드로 들어갈 수 있었습니다.
grub을 통해 single-user 모드 진입하는 방법.
http://blog.naver.com/fireborn?Redirect=Log&logNo=50946408
여기까지 하고 3번 마운트까지 실행되었는데,
이젠 4번에서 말썽이네요.
3번처럼 마운트하고 별 에러없이 넘어갔는데 4번을 실행하니
zerofree : filesystem /dev/sda1 is mounted rw
라는 메시지가... ㅜ.ㅠ
^^
댓글 달기